I have just started watching the YouTube series on building the 1/48 Airfix Bf109.
In part four, what do you use to moisten the cotton bud when smoothing out the plastic putty?

Perfect plastic putty can be smoothed out/ cleaned up with water.

Yep, as above you can use water. I just wet a cotton bud in my mouth and use it to wipe off excess and smooth it over a seem.

I have a small repair to make on a seam. I was told I could use Squadron White Putty and smooth it down with Nail Varnish Remover but I can't seem to get the hang of it. I'm not sure if it is being smoothed too early, but it just strips it all back out. This looks a much easier option.
